BIOGRAPHY

Sam Seder is a multifaceted talent in the world of entertainment, known for his work as an actor, writer, and director. His standout role in the cult classic "Saddle Rash" (2002) has made it a sought-after title among collectors, combining offbeat humor with a unique narrative style that resonates with fans of independent cinema. Seder first gained notable attention with "Who's the Caboose?" (1997), where he starred alongside a young Sarah Silverman, highlighting his knack for blending comedy with poignant storytelling. Beyond his film contributions, Seder's appearances in popular television series like "Spin City" and "Sex and the City" further cement his status in the industry, making his work a treasure trove for collectors of both film and television memorabilia. What is Sam Seder known for?

Sam Seder is known for his acting roles in films such as 'Saddle Rash' where he voiced Slim, 'Next Stop Wonderland' as Kevin Monteiro, and 'Who's the Caboose?' as Max.

What genres does Sam Seder's filmography span?

Sam Seder's filmography includes genres such as Comedy, Drama, Romance, Documentary, Animation, and Horror.

What era does Sam Seder's work cover?

Sam Seder's work spans from 1997 to 2025, with the most active decade being the 2000s.
